我的页面 添加单项

This commit is contained in:
Mr.jiang 2024-08-26 16:43:31 +08:00
parent 5d2d9668cc
commit d8aa633914
3 changed files with 45 additions and 11 deletions

View File

@ -1141,7 +1141,7 @@
this.remen() this.remen()
}else if(this.currentTabFl=='2'){// }else if(this.currentTabFl=='2'){//
uni.navigateTo({ uni.navigateTo({
url:'/pages/my/fuwuGengduo' url:'/pages/my/fuwuGengduo?text='+'index'
}) })
}else if(this.currentTabFl=='3'){// }else if(this.currentTabFl=='3'){//
uni.navigateTo({ uni.navigateTo({

View File

@ -6,7 +6,7 @@
<view class="service-head-top"> <view class="service-head-top">
<view class="service-head-top-left"> <view class="service-head-top-left">
<image @click="backImg" src="../../static/fanhui.png" mode="widthFix"></image> <image @click="backImg" src="../../static/fanhui.png" mode="widthFix"></image>
<span>全部项目</span> <span>{{title}}</span>
</view> </view>
<view> <view>
<uni-search-bar @service="serviceTrue" @confirm="search" :cancelext="'取消'" v-model="searchValue" <uni-search-bar @service="serviceTrue" @confirm="search" :cancelext="'取消'" v-model="searchValue"
@ -19,7 +19,7 @@
</view> </view>
</view> </view>
</view> </view>
<view class="fenlei"> <view class="fenlei" v-if="textName=='index'">
<z-tabs class="z-tabs-fenlei" :list="tabListS" @changeClick="changeClick"/> <z-tabs class="z-tabs-fenlei" :list="tabListS" @changeClick="changeClick"/>
</view> </view>
</template> </template>
@ -44,7 +44,7 @@
<view class="rightGoods"> <view class="rightGoods">
<!-- <view class="title">{{productTitle}}</view> --> <!-- <view class="title">{{productTitle}}</view> -->
<view class="item" v-for="(item,index) in dataList" :key="index" @click="itemClick(item)"> <view class="item" v-for="(item,index) in dataList" :key="index" @click="itemClick(item)">
<image :src="item.packageImg" mode="" class="item-img"></image> <image :src="textName=='index'?item.packageImg:item.massageImg" mode="" class="item-img"></image>
<view class="item-view"> <view class="item-view">
<view class="item-view-title"> <view class="item-view-title">
{{item.title}} {{item.title}}
@ -164,14 +164,29 @@
// //
tabCurrent: 0, tabCurrent: 0,
productTitle: '氧气罐', productTitle: '氧气罐',
type:'1' type:'1',
textName:'',
title:''
} }
}, },
onLoad(e) { onLoad(e) {
this.myId = uni.getStorageSync('userId') this.myId = uni.getStorageSync('userId')
if (e) { if (e) {
this.searchValue = e.searchValue this.searchValue = e.searchValue;
this.textName=e.text
if(this.textName=='index'){
this.title='全部项目'
uni.setNavigationBarTitle({
title: '全部项目'
});
}else{
this.title='单项'
uni.setNavigationBarTitle({
title: '单项'
});
}
} }
this.tabNav() this.tabNav()
this.getData() this.getData()
}, },
@ -214,15 +229,23 @@
this.$refs.paging.reload(true); this.$refs.paging.reload(true);
}, },
queryList(pageNo, pageSize) { queryList(pageNo, pageSize) {
let url=''
const params = { const params = {
city: '',
page: pageNo, page: pageNo,
limit: pageSize, limit: pageSize,
title: this.searchValue, title: this.searchValue,
classifyId: this.classifyId, classifyId: this.classifyId,
type:this.type
} }
this.$Request.get('/app/massage/package/findPackageAndMassagePage', params).then(res => { if(this.textName=='index'){
params.city=''
params.type=this.type
url="/app/massage/package/findPackageAndMassagePage";
}else{
url="/app/artificer/selectMassageTypePage";
}
this.$Request.get(url, params).then(res => {
for (var i = 0; i < res.data.list.length; i++) { for (var i = 0; i < res.data.list.length; i++) {
res.data.list[i].tagsData = res.data.list[i].labels.split(','); res.data.list[i].tagsData = res.data.list[i].labels.split(',');
} }

View File

@ -125,6 +125,12 @@
<span class="my-serve-list-text">企业预约</span> <span class="my-serve-list-text">企业预约</span>
</view> </view>
</view> </view>
<view class="my-serve-view">
<view class="my-serve-list" @click="danxiang()">
<image src="../../static/my-liaocheng2.png" mode=""></image>
<span class="my-serve-list-text">单项</span>
</view>
</view>
</view> </view>
<view class="my-use width"> <view class="my-use width">
<view class="my-use-title">常用功能</view> <view class="my-use-title">常用功能</view>
@ -185,14 +191,14 @@
<image style="padding: 3rpx;" src="../../static/my-gong-12.png" mode=""></image> <image style="padding: 3rpx;" src="../../static/my-gong-12.png" mode=""></image>
<span class="my-use-list-text">我是渠道商</span> <span class="my-use-list-text">我是渠道商</span>
</view> --> </view> -->
<view class="my-use-list" @click="useToUrl('/pages/my/joinUs/index')"> <!-- <view class="my-use-list" @click="useToUrl('/pages/my/joinUs/index')">
<image style="padding: 3rpx;" src="../../static/my-gong-11.png" mode=""></image> <image style="padding: 3rpx;" src="../../static/my-gong-11.png" mode=""></image>
<span class="my-use-list-text">招商加盟</span> <span class="my-use-list-text">招商加盟</span>
</view> </view>
<view class="my-use-list" @click="useToUrl('/pages/my/joinUs/myJoinUs')"> <view class="my-use-list" @click="useToUrl('/pages/my/joinUs/myJoinUs')">
<image style="padding: 3rpx;" src="../../static/my-gong-12.png" mode=""></image> <image style="padding: 3rpx;" src="../../static/my-gong-12.png" mode=""></image>
<span class="my-use-list-text">我是代理商</span> <span class="my-use-list-text">我是代理商</span>
</view> </view> -->
<view class="my-use-list" @click="useToUrl('/pages/my/myteam')"> <view class="my-use-list" @click="useToUrl('/pages/my/myteam')">
<image style="padding: 3rpx;" src="../../static/my-gong-9.png" mode=""></image> <image style="padding: 3rpx;" src="../../static/my-gong-9.png" mode=""></image>
<span class="my-use-list-text">我的团队</span> <span class="my-use-list-text">我的团队</span>
@ -328,6 +334,11 @@
} }
}, },
methods: { methods: {
danxiang(){
uni.navigateTo({
url:'/pages/my/fuwuGengduo?text='+'my'
})
},
getUserInfo() { getUserInfo() {
this.$Request.get("/app/user/selectUserById").then(res => { this.$Request.get("/app/user/selectUserById").then(res => {
console.log("res.data--->", res.data); console.log("res.data--->", res.data);